Theobalde Surname Meaning
From Where Does The Surname Originate? meaning and history
This surname is derived from the name of an ancestor. 'the son of Theobald.'
Theobald Laver, Cambridgeshire, 1273. Hundred Rolls.
Walter Theobald, Cambridgeshire, ibid.
1620. Married — John Castell and Grisogond Theobalde: St. James, Clerkenwell.
1746. — Richard Theobalds and Sarah Penson: St. George's Chapel, Mayfair.
1791. Married — Daniel Theobald and Ann Bishop: St. George, Hanover Square.
1792. — Jesse Theobald and Sarah Young: ibid.
TEODBOLD: A form of the Old English personal name Theobald, 'people bold.' Teodbold was one of the witnesses to the charter by King Duncan 11 to the monks of S. Cuthbert, 1094 (Lawrie, p. 10). Tebaldus de Norham held a half carucate in Hedinham (Ednam), c. 1147 (Dryburgh, 158).
TYBALD: A form of Old English personal name Theobald, 'people bold.' The death of a daughter of Robertus Tybald in Arnbroath is recorded, c. 1261-6 (RAA. I, p. 209). See Teodbold.
The personal name; from which have also arisen the following .surnames: Theobalds, Tibbald, Tipple, Tipkius, Tippet, Tippets, Tibbats, Tibbets, Tibbs, Tubb, Tubbs, Tubby.
God's power; but in the Saxon Theobald signifies powerful or bold over the people. In the Saxon Psalter theod is the same as gentes, and the English nation is often called Engla—Theod. See Tibbits.
